Mission
We envision empowered rural communities where all children have access to quality education regardless of their gender or socio-economic backgrounds.Our mission is to lead the development and growth of an improved education system supported by socially engaged business models that boost local economies while improving community livelihoods. Tinogona foundation will work to ensure equal opportunity and quality education for all children in rural Africa.
Programs
1 program
TTIs goal has always been improving the education for primarily female students in northern Zimbabwe. For several years, we focused on both improvements in both elementary schools and high schools. We reached the point in 2018 where our students started graduating from high schools. We are now, wherever possible linking the students to funding for the payment of University fees and housing while students are in school. Some of these students are being funded directly through TTi and others are being funded by people mainly in Zimbabwe with whom we have relationships.
